首页 \ 问答 \ 来自netty git repository的netty安全聊天示例中的编译错误(Compilation error in netty secure chat example from netty git repository)

来自netty git repository的netty安全聊天示例中的编译错误(Compilation error in netty secure chat example from netty git repository)

我将以下netty示例地址中的所有类复制到我的java项目中: https//github.com/netty/netty/tree/master/example/src/main/java/io/netty/example/securechat

我从这个文件中添加了所有的jar(没有包含源代码的jar): http//dl.bintray.com/netty/downloads/netty-4.0.27.Final.tar.bz2

但是我的类中有编译错误,因为在上面地址的jar中找不到SslContextBuilder类。

您是否会告诉我是否跳过包含SslContextBuilder类的jar或者是使用SslContextBuilder类的正确上下文来处理安全聊天的代码示例。

最诚挚的问候,Aurelian


I copied into my java project all the classes from the following netty example address: https://github.com/netty/netty/tree/master/example/src/main/java/io/netty/example/securechat

and I added all the jars (without the jars that contain source code) from this file: http://dl.bintray.com/netty/downloads/netty-4.0.27.Final.tar.bz2

However I have compilation errors in my classes because the SslContextBuilder class cannot be found inside the jars from the above address.

Would you tell me if i skipped a jar which contains the SslContextBuilder class or which is the right context to use the SslContextBuilder class in order to work the examples of code for the secure chat.

Best Regards, Aurelian


原文:https://stackoverflow.com/questions/29661753
更新时间:2023-05-26 13:05

最满意答案

要在Zope2平台上使用Grok(由Plone使用),您需要安装正确版本的five.grok软件包

Grok是针对Zope Toolkit开发的,而ZTK中的发布者套件与Zope2发布者提供的API有略微不同。 five.grok桥梁的区别。 但是你需要有正确的版本才能进行正确的匹配。

对于Plone 4.1(Zope 2.13),请确保使用five.grok 1.3.1或更高版本:

  • 修复重定向方法以正常工作。 与Zope 3不同,它不支持可信。

如果您要升级到Plone 4.2,则包含的versions.cfg文件中将包含正确的版本引脚。


To use Grok on the Zope2 platform (used by Plone), you need to install the correct version of the five.grok package.

Grok is developed against the Zope Toolkit, and the publisher package in the ZTK has a slightly different API than what the Zope2 publisher offers. five.grok bridges that difference. But you need to have the right version to make the correct match.

For Plone 4.1 (Zope 2.13), make sure you use five.grok version 1.3.1 or newer:

  • Fix the redirect method to properly work. Unlike in Zope 3, it doesn't support trusted.

If you were to upgrade to Plone 4.2, the right version pin is included in the included versions.cfg file.

相关问答

更多

相关文章

更多

最新问答

更多
  • python的访问器方法有哪些
  • 使用Zend Framework 2中的JOIN sql检索数据(Retrieve data using JOIN sql in Zend Framework 2)
  • 透明度错误IE11(Transparency bug IE11)
  • linux的基本操作命令。。。
  • 响应navi重叠h1和nav上的h1链接不起作用(Responsive navi overlaps h1 and navi links on h1 isn't working)
  • 在C中读取文件:“r”和“a +”标志的不同行为(Reading a File in C: different behavior for “r” and “a+” flags)
  • NFC提供什么样的带宽?(What Kind of Bandwidth does NFC Provide?)
  • 元素上的盒子阴影行为(box-shadow behaviour on elements)
  • Laravel检查是否存在记录(Laravel Checking If a Record Exists)
  • 设置base64图像的大小javascript - angularjs(set size of a base64 image javascript - angularjs)
  • 想学Linux 运维 深圳有哪个培训机构好一点
  • 为什么有时不需要在lambda中捕获一个常量变量?(Why is a const variable sometimes not required to be captured in a lambda?)
  • 在Framework 3.5中使用服务器标签<%=%>设置Visible属性(Set Visible property with server tag <%= %> in Framework 3.5)
  • AdoNetAppender中的log4net连接类型无效(log4net connection type invalid in AdoNetAppender)
  • 错误:发送后无法设置标题。(Error: Can't set headers after they are sent. authentication system)
  • 等待EC2实例重启(Wait for an EC2 instance to reboot)
  • 如何在红宝石中使用正则表达式?(How to do this in regex in ruby?)
  • 使用鼠标在OpenGL GLUT中绘制多边形(Draw a polygon in OpenGL GLUT with mouse)
  • 江民杀毒软件的KSysnon.sys模块是什么东西?
  • 处理器在传递到add_xpath()或add_value()时调用了什么顺序?(What order are processors called when passed into add_xpath() or add_value()?)
  • sp_updatestats是否导致SQL Server 2005中无法访问表?(Does sp_updatestats cause tables to be inaccessible in SQL Server 2005?)
  • 如何创建一个可以与持续运行的服务交互的CLI,类似于MySQL的shell?(How to create a CLI that can interact with a continuously running service, similar to MySQL's shell?)
  • AESGCM解密失败的MAC(AESGCM decryption failing with MAC)
  • SQL查询,其中字段不包含$ x(SQL Query Where Field DOES NOT Contain $x)
  • PerSession与PerCall(PerSession vs. PerCall)
  • C#:有两个构造函数的对象:如何限制哪些属性设置在一起?(C#: Object having two constructors: how to limit which properties are set together?)
  • 平衡一个精灵(Balancing a sprite)
  • n2cms Asp.net在“文件”菜单上给出错误(文件管理器)(n2cms Asp.net give error on Files menu (File Manager))
  • Zurb Foundation 4 - 嵌套网格对齐问题(Zurb Foundation 4 - Nested grid alignment issues)
  • 湖北京山哪里有修平板计算机的